Transaction e05e69fbcac23f178d59877caba97021d8e3770b300b54bdee1ae5bc2a0058e1
1 Input
1 Output
-
e05e69fbcac23f178d59877caba97021d8e3770b300b54bdee1ae5bc2a0058e1:0
- value
- 476042
- script pubkey
- OP_0 OP_PUSHBYTES_20 c70e9d4470232f81bc887ae27915a892a8904c42
- address
- bc1qcu8f63rsyvhcr0yg0t38j9dgj25fqnzz05j8t3